Sean Bean as Sean Miller

Sean Bean plays Sean Miller in Patriot Games. Sean Miller is the main antagonist and arch-nemesis of Jack Ryan (Harrison Ford). He is a highly skilled Irish terrorist and a member of a radical IRA splinter cell led by Kevin O'Donnell.

During an attack on Lord William Holmes, Ryan kills Miller's younger brother, Patrick, and wounds Miller. Miller is arrested and put on trial, where he vows to get back at Ryan. On his way to prison, he is freed by O'Donnell and his associates, who kill the policemen escorting him.

Miller then travels to the US to exact his revenge on Ryan. He forces Ryan's wife, Cathy (Anne Archer), and their young daughter, Sally (Thora Birch), into a car accident, seriously injuring them. This convinces Ryan to rejoin the CIA to track down Miller.

In the film's final fight scene, Harrison Ford accidentally hit Sean Bean in the head with a pipe, leaving a scar that can be seen in the film.

Jack Ryan foils an IRA plot

In the 1992 film Patriot Games, Jack Ryan foils an IRA plot. Harrison Ford plays the role of Ryan, a former CIA analyst and professor at the US Naval Academy. While on vacation in London with his family, Ryan witnesses an IRA terrorist attack on a member of the royal family, Lord William Holmes, who is also the British Minister of State for Northern Ireland and a cousin to the Queen. Ryan intervenes, killing one terrorist and capturing another, which leads to the identification of Sean Miller (played by Sean Bean) as the leader.

Miller is arrested but quickly escapes with the help of his comrades. He vows revenge on Ryan for killing his brother and targets Ryan's family. Ryan is forced to rejoin the CIA to protect his family and hunt down the terrorists. The film is based on Tom Clancy's 1987 novel of the same name and is a sequel to the 1990 film The Hunt for Red October.

Ryan, with the help of his former contacts in the CIA, tracks Miller and his associates, including Kevin O'Donnell and Miller's lover, Annette, to a terrorist training camp in Libya. The camp is raided, but Miller, O'Donnell, and their cohorts have already fled to North America to coincide with Lord Holmes's visit there.

Ryan, now working with a team specializing in the IRA and other Irish terrorist groups, continues to pursue Miller and his associates. He discovers that Holmes's assistant, Watkins, is an informant for the terrorists and forces him to reveal information. Miller, O'Donnell, and their team infiltrate Ryan's residence, intending to abduct and ransom Holmes. Ryan and his Naval Academy associate, Lt. Commander Robby Jackson, eliminate several terrorists, but Miller escapes, still seeking revenge.

Ryan lures Miller, O'Donnell, and Annette onto open water in a chase involving speed boats. O'Donnell realizes it is a ruse and demands they return to complete their mission. However, Miller, obsessed with revenge, refuses and fatally shoots O'Donnell and Annette before being captured. Ryan's courageous actions thwart the IRA plot, saving the lives of Lord Holmes and his own family.

Ryan's family targeted

In the 1992 film Patriot Games, Jack Ryan (Harrison Ford) and his family become the target of an IRA splinter cell led by Kevin O'Donnell. While on holiday in London with his wife Cathy (Anne Archer) and their young daughter Sally (Thora Birch), Ryan foils an IRA assassination attempt on Lord William Holmes, a member of the British Royal Family. In the process, Ryan kills one of the terrorists, Patrick Miller, leading to his brother Sean Miller (Sean Bean) seeking revenge.

Miller vows to avenge his brother's death, and O'Donnell allows him and his accomplices, including O'Donnell's lover Annette, to travel to the US to target Ryan and his family. Miller first targets Cathy and Sally while they are driving home, causing their car to crash and seriously injuring Sally. Ryan himself also narrowly escapes an assassination attempt near the Academy.

Realising the danger his family is in, Ryan takes them to their isolated summer home. However, this is questioned as an illogical move, as the CIA could have found a safer location. Eventually, Lord Holmes visits Ryan at his residence to present him with a KCVO medal, during which a severe thunderstorm knocks out the power.

The film ends with a confrontation between Ryan and Miller, with Ryan ultimately letting Miller live instead of killing him.
